• 美文
  • 文章
  • 散文
  • 日记
  • 诗歌
  • 小说
  • 故事
  • 句子
  • 作文
  • 签名
  • 祝福语
  • 情书
  • 范文
  • 读后感
  • 文学百科
  • 当前位置: 柠檬阅读网 > 文章 > 正文

    基于混沌算法的水库防洪优化调度(邱林,李文君,陈晓楠,富可荣)

    时间:2021-01-14 08:07:52 来源:柠檬阅读网 本文已影响 柠檬阅读网手机站

     

    摘要:由于水库防洪优化调度的常用优化方法存在不足,将混沌优化算法运用到水库防洪优化调度中,依据水库防洪最大削峰准则。建立了以最大削峰为目标的数学模型。根据混沌的迭代不重复性和遍历性,按照其”自身规律”不重复地遍历所有状态,利用混沌变量进行优化搜索,避免了陷入局部最优点,取得全局最优。将混沌优化算法运用到水库调度中,并与其他优化方法比较,结果表明混沌优化算法原理简单、计算方便、结果精度高。

    关键词:水库:防洪;
    最大削峰;
    优化调度;
    混沌优化

    中图分类号:TV 697.1 文献标识码:C 文章编号:1004-7328(2007)04-0047-03

    水库防洪优化调度是根据水库的人流过程,按照水库防洪最优准则,通过最优化方法,对水库防洪调度的数学模型进行求解,生成比较理想的水库防洪调度方案,使水库按照最优调度方式进行调度蓄水和泄水,从而获得最大防洪效益。

    水库防洪优化调度方法主要有:动态规划法(DP),逐步优化算法(POA)和遗传算法。动态规划是解决多阶段决策过程最优化的一种数学方法,但是使用动态规划时状态空间和决策空间约束在优化过程中容易产生“维数灾”。为了克服动态规划的“维数灾”,就产生了逐步优化算法(POA),可以将多阶段问题化为两阶段问题,POA算法对单库求解非常方便,但水库数目增加时,收敛速度大大降低。由于动态规划和逐步优化算法存在不足,遗传算法的出现为水库优化调度问题的求解提供了一种新思路。它克服了动态规划和逐步优化算法的不足,但是遗传算法局部寻优能力差,容易出现早熟现象,且交叉概率和变异概率的选择对问题的解有较大的影响。

    基于以上优化方法的不足,随着混沌优化算法的不断发展,将混沌优化算法应用于水库优化调度中。通过实际算例表明,这种算法计算简单,计算精度较高。

    1 混沌优化算法

    1.1 混沌优化算法的思路

    混沌是非线性系统所独有且广泛存在的一种非周期的运动形式,表现出介于规则和随机之间的一种行为,其现象几乎覆盖了自然科学和社会科学的每一个分支。其具有精致的内在结构,能把系统的运动吸引并束缚在特定的范围内,按其“自身规律”不重复地遍历所有状态,因此利用混沌变量进行优化搜索无疑能跳出局部最优的羁绊,取得满意的结果。混沌现象是指由确定方程所描述的系统中的随机现象,有时也称为确定性随机现象,不是杂乱无章、错综复杂的混乱,而是具有精致内在结构的一类现象。混沌性规律的特征有:解对初始值的高度敏感性;
    相空间的遍历性;
    系统的内在随机性。混沌的迭代不重复性和遍历性确定其快速寻优可能性。

    Logistics模型是混沌研究中最典型的模型之一,其方程为:

    其中,λ为控制参数,取O~4时,logistics的映射是[O,1]上的不可逆映射。当λ=4时,系统处于混沌状态。任意取初始点,可以得到[O,1]上遍历的点列。用logistics方程来生成混沌序列,此序列也叫混沌变量,将其转化成在优化问题解空间中作混沌遍历的变量,通过搜索寻优寻找问题的最优解。

    非线性规划处理的问题是求解目标函数,使其在等式或不等式的约束条件下,得到最优解。

    非线性规划问题一般可以表示如下:

    目标函数为:

    式中:X∈E·f(x)为目标函数;
    gi(x),hi(x)为约束函数,这些函数中至少有一个为非线性函数。约束条件有时用集合形式表示,令:

    解决非线性问题的思想是对目标函数不做变动,考虑logistics方程生成的混沌序列,将其放大到可行域S的一个区域,从中搜索属于S的点,然后通过比较迭代,最终求出问题的最优解。

    1.2 混沌优化算法的求解步骤

    2 水库防洪优化调度的数学模型

    水库防洪优化调度的数学模型的目标函数随着最优化准则的不同而不同,以最大削峰准则为例,当入库洪水、防洪库容、下游允许安全泄量和溢洪道泄洪能力等均为已知的情况下,按最大削峰操作,就是要在蓄满防洪库容的条件下尽量使下泄流量均匀,近似等价于下泄流量的平方和最小。

    3 实例

    某水库设有泄洪底孔和河岸式溢洪道,底孔底部高程93 m,断面尺寸6 m×6 m;
    溢洪道堰顶高程104 m,净宽70 m,设有5孔高为11 m的闸门。防洪限制水位1 10 m,设计洪水位1 15.9 m,防洪高水位1 1425in。水库下游防洪标准P=1%,安全泄量2 000 m3/s。起调水位为正常蓄水位,遇P=1%洪水时,以最大削峰准则作最优化防洪操作。

    P=1%条件下洪水过程线见表1:

    按照动态规划和混沌优化算法的步骤,用Visual Basic语言编写程序,并进行检验,可得到以下结果:

    利用动态规划得到的计算结果为:最优调度线是由防洪限制水位110 m至11O.97、112.64、113.75、114.25 m,最优泄量为2 000、2 002、2 002、1 998 m3/s,近似为2 000 m3/s,累计下泄流量为16 008 012 m3/s。

    利用混沌优化算法得到的计算结果为:最优调度线是由防洪限制水位110 m至11O.97、112.59、113.8O、114.25m,最优泄量为2 000、2 002、2000、1 999m ,近似为2 O00m3/s,累计下泄流量为16 007 79Om3/s。

    具体数据,见表2。

    4 结论

    混沌优化算法是一种新型的智能优化算法,直接采用混沌变量在允许解空间进行搜索,搜索过程按混沌运动自身规律进行,更容易跳出局部最优解,且搜索效率高。

    将混沌算法应用于水库防洪优化调度,通过实例计算可以得到以下结论:

    (1)混沌算法原理概念简单,容易理解,且计算过程简便.易于实现。

    (2)对于同一问题,混沌优化算法优于其他算法,计算工作量小,花费时间短,计算精度高。

    参考文献:

    [1]王凌.智能优化算法及其用[M].北京:清华大学出版社,2001.

    [2]武鹏林,霍德敏,马存信,等.水利计算与水库调度[M].北京:地震出版社。2000.

    [3]王志良,邱林,付强,等.混沌优化算法在非线性约束规划问题中的应用[J].华北水利水电学院学报,2002,(6).

    [4]邱林,田景环,段春青,等.混沌优化算法在水库调度中的应用[J].中国农村水利水电,2005,(7).

    作者简介:邱林(1960-),男,教授,主要从事水电资产与设备管理工作。

    来源:《海河水利》2007.4

        
    相关热词搜索: 防洪 调度 水库 混沌 算法

    • 文学百科
    • 故事大全
    • 优美句子
    • 范文
    • 美文
    • 散文
    • 小说文章